Every few years we get a few new fishermen on here that could use this knowledge.

Half of the patterns we use to catch Bass involve the bait getting swallowed. A hook is caught in the gut of the bass, making it hard to remove. If you just pull it straight out you’re killing the fish. There’s a video that shows you how to remove it very easily, saving the basses life, and getting your hook back.

With a little practice, it’s very easy

this is a great video as far as showing what it looks like inside the fish's mouth; how to grab and turn the hook. But a pair curved forceps makes the process like butter, and even works on much smaller fish....waaaaay smaller fish.

three bucks on amazon for a set of 5 1/2 inch forceps. $6 for the 10 1/2 inch jumbo size from Harbor Freight.

With the tiny ones from amazon, you can go in through the gill, turn the hook on a 4 inch surf perch....or a 5 inch lmb that ate your finessy dropshot bait. The curved jaws on the forceps make it easier to grab the hook...and when closed the forceps are about a quarter inch wide...compared to that big pig's knuckle sized pliers shown in the video.

Most of the time I find it easiest to turn the hook point up to expose it if it’s not already. I just smash the barb and back it out like a needle. Almost no damage or bleeding. I’ll sacrifice the hook
